Boteler CE High School students collect for food bank

STUDENTS from Warrington’s Sir Thomas Boteler CE High School collected food donations for Warrington Food Bank during the Harvest period.

The school community also celebrated their Harvest Service at Christ Church, Latchford.
Vicar the Rev Robert Icke, welcomed staff and students into the church and 30 students lead worship with prayers, scripture readings, drama and song.

Mrs Beth Hoey, teacher of RE and Humanities and director of collective worship at the school said:“We are very grateful to Rev Rob, our chaplain Mike Wildsmith and Kim Wellens for their support in preparing for this service.
“Our school community have worked hard to collect donations for the local food bank and we are very grateful for the support of local people. “Students were also invited to think about the things they are thankful for and wrote them on paper apples.”
